Savor the comforting taste of Kartoffelknödel, traditional German potato dumplings that are fluffy and light, perfect for soaking up rich gravies. Enjoy them as a cozy weeknight dinner or a festive side dish at gatherings.

Ingredients

  • 1 kg potatoes
  • 200 g potato starch
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 pinch nutmeg
  • 2 tbsp butter
  • 500 ml water
  • to taste pepper
  • 1 tbsp chopped parsley

Method

  1. 1

    Peel the potatoes and boil them in salted water until tender, about 20 minutes.

  2. 2

    Drain the potatoes, allow them to cool slightly, then mash them until smooth.

  3. 3

    In a bowl, combine the mashed potatoes with potato starch, salt, nutmeg, and melted butter. Mix until a dough forms.

  4. 4

    Bring a large pot of water to a light simmer. Wet your hands and form the potato mixture into round dumplings, about the size of a golf ball.

  5. 5

    Gently place the dumplings into the simmering water. Cook for about 15 minutes, or until they float to the surface.

  6. 6

    Remove the dumplings with a slotted spoon and let them drain briefly.

  7. 7

    Serve warm, garnished with chopped parsley if desired, and accompanied by your choice of sauce or gravy.
